    Weird request-seat runner details NJ

    Hi all. I've got a weird request if anyone is able to help

    I'm hoping to get details from seat runner from am NJ that doesn't have captain's seats. I'm hoping someone might be taking their seat out and can get the code from the bottom of the runner

    The story is that on my NL I can't get the seat back far enough. Been told on here that NJ seats go back a lot further. I found someone wrecking one about an hour away so bought the front seats from him. Get home to find that the runners are exactly the same, but these are captains seats, so I thought that might be the difference.

    Having a lot of trouble getting sellers to measure things for me, and don't want to drive to them in the hope they're right as they're all a fair drive away.

    Worried that driving this one the way it is won't be real safe, and the cost of getting a modification to the seat mount engineered is prohibitive-quoted at $500+

    Would appreciate any help if anyone is in a position.

        Didn't have to get the RECARO bases certified separately as they came with all the paperwork confirming they met all the standards etc when fitted to the RECARO seat
        I will see if I can find the Engineer's details - he was out near Annangrove (North West Sydney)
        As my engineer agreed, the modifications that were made to the OEM base far exceeded the factory frame standards -
        ie, factory frame was 2.1mm steel, the new sections were 4mm)
